Frequently Asked Questions

Is the Nissan Armada reliable?+

The Nissan Armada scores 87/100 on our reliability index — rated "Excellent." Across 10 recently analyzed model years, it accumulated 6 recall campaigns and 212 owner complaints in the NHTSA database.

What year Armada is most reliable?+

Among the years analyzed, the 2023 Armada achieved the highest reliability score of 95/100 with 0 recalls and 3 complaints.

How many miles does a Armada last?+

With consistent maintenance, most Nissan Armada owners report 150,000 to 200,000+ miles of service life. Checking the VIN of any specific used Armada will reveal its actual mileage history and any title events.
